RLX Technology Inc. is a leading e-vapor company in China, focusing on the research, development, and sale of e-vapor products. The company primarily operates under the RELX brand, offering a range of closed-system e-vapor products designed to deliver a high-quality user experience. RLX's business model is centered on product innovation, strong brand building, and a vast distribution network across China.

Based in Bengaluru, this India IT services firm leverages its offshore outsourcing model to derive over half of its revenue (57%) from North America. The company offers traditional IT services offerings: consulting, managed services, and cloud infrastructure services as well as business process outsourcing as a service.
